Louis Vuitton Store Manager position in Goiânia, Brazil. Lead luxury retail operations, drive team performance, and maintain brand excellence in this full-time management role.
Role & Responsibilities
- Drive overall store and team performance by establishing clear goals and high-performance culture
- Lead the team through change with focus, motivation, and adaptability while maintaining open communication
- Collaborate with Corporate and Regional teams to create and execute strategies aligned with regional objectives
- Support client relationship building and reinforce the Maison's luxury service culture through daily floor activities and role-modeling
- Review client feedback, address service issues, and proactively resolve escalations to elevate the client experience
- Coach team members on delivering consistently seamless and exceptional service maintaining best-in-class luxury standards
- Attract, develop, engage, and retain top talent to build a diverse, high-performing team
- Conduct regular coaching conversations and deliver transparent feedback to develop confidence and leadership capabilities
- Support individual development goals and foster a learning culture strengthening team skills
- Lead the store with clear objectives, fostering team alignment and accountability
- Set ambitious store goals empowering teams to deliver exceptional results
- Translate strategic plans into actionable daily execution, balancing immediate results with long-term growth
- Create monthly and annual action plans based on Zone and Regional strategic goals
- Define and communicate a clear vision aligned with the Maison's strategic goals
Qualifications
- Minimum 5 years of retail management experience in luxury fashion or comparable sector
- Proven track record of leading teams and driving business performance in a high-end retail environment
- Strong understanding of luxury service culture and client-centric retail operations
- Demonstrated leadership capability with ability to coach and develop others
- Experience collaborating across corporate and regional functions
